5. Harrison Barnes - Golden State

Barnes shooting stroke should make him a very popular rookie among gamers. Barnes is a bit of enigma in real life. More cerebral than he's given credit for, Barnes studied players who he thought had outplayed him. How that part of his game translates into NBA 2K13 remains to be seen.

Barnes should rate highly in all of the usual athleticism categories. He's a prototypical NBA small forward physically. His biggest critics have knocked him because he hasn't lived up to the hype he had coming out of high school and he lacked the ability to create his own shot at UNC. Now that he's a pro however, I think Barnes will merge his ability to shoot with his strong work ethic to become a great fit in Oakland.

As a rookie, he won't be asked to create his own shot in Mark Jackson's offense. If he can be a reliable catch and shoot option, he'll be very successful and very effective in NBA 2K13.
